

The Golden Nugget is casino and hotel located in downtown Las Vegas, Nevada. Built in 1946, the casino is one of the oldest in Las Vegas and one of the most famous located along Fremont Street.
The current exterior design of the casino dates back to the mid 1980s and has that classic old school Las Vegas feel which most of the modern casinos that have recently opened along Fremont street are lacking.
The property features 2,419 hotel rooms spread across three towers. A number of different room types are available that feature modern designs having recently been renovated in 2019.
The property boasts at 55,000 square foot casino features that modern and traditional table games and a wide assortment of slot machines. The casino feels smaller than what you’ll find on the strip with its low ceilings giving it a different vibe.
You’ll find different eateries that cater to every budget and taste with every from award winning steakhouses, seafood, pizza and several international restaurants available for guest to choose from.
One of the properties main attractions is The Hand of Faith, a 28 kg gold nugget that was found in 1980 in Kingower, Victoria, Australia. The casino also features two pools The Tank and the hideout that are set amongst lush landscaping with a 20,000-gallon shark tank and aquarium at its centre.
